| 0:30.0 | I'm John Batchewith, my colleague Gregory Coppley of Defense and Foreign Affairs. |
| 0:38.5 | We are looking at the map of Eurasia and we're looking at the 21st century. |
| 0:42.4 | Russia is involved in a land war in Europe, but Russia's future is in the north-south corridor |
| 0:47.8 | that is now possible because the dispute in the South Caucasus has now been resolved. |
| 0:53.6 | And Azerbaijan is available to use as part of the Russian-controlled International |
| 1:00.4 | North-South Transport corridor, INSTC. However, there is an alternative or a competition. |
| 1:06.9 | It's called the India-Middle East Europe Economic Corridor, IMAC, IMACC. |
| 1:12.4 | It was discussed at the recent Delhi meeting of G20, and it is a way of traveling or overland |
| 1:19.8 | and railroad from India all the way to the Mediterranean and Basin bypassing some of the more difficult |
| 1:28.5 | regional partners. However, Gregory, you report that you think this is singularly impractical. How so? |
| 1:35.1 | Not that it's singularly impractical. One has to wonder as to whether it has been fully |
| 1:40.5 | thought out. It was clearly thrown together by the U.S. in preparation, probably in the |
| 1:48.8 | seconds before we got on Air Force One. Before President Joe Biden went to the G20 summit in New |
| 1:57.6 | Delhi on September the 9th and 10th, because the new IMAC memorandum of understanding was signed |
| 2:03.6 | on the margins of that G20 summit. And it's, as you say, India-Middle East Europe Economic Corridor. |
